Apologies for yet another off-topic thread :)

Since there has been some discussion about not-quite-server grade hardware,
I would like to ask about your experience with SATA controllers that fully
support hotplug. By fully support I mean I can pull a drive, have udev
register it as missing, put it back in - have the device node re-appear in
/dev. To date I am not aware of any consumer grade (i.e. can be found on
newegg) controller/chipset which can actually do this. Does such a card
exist?
What about the AOC-SAT2-MV8?
http://www.supermicro.com/products/accessories/addon/AOC-SAT2-MV8.cfm

It's the least expensive 8 port card I've found.

Have the drivers progressed far enough to support hotswap? It didn't
work last year when I tried it, but I see there have been updates
made.
